Output d30d611890584ffc34a51c0fdd17cc52906d4780220f80e44eafe9b9aaffc79c:0

value
298092
script pubkey
OP_0 OP_PUSHBYTES_20 66966cad2aacb23f454ee90f810851aef85282fb
address
bc1qv6txetf24jer732way8czzz34mu99qhm7axeq4
transaction
d30d611890584ffc34a51c0fdd17cc52906d4780220f80e44eafe9b9aaffc79c